When taking engagement photos, it’s important to think carefully about what to wear. Many couples opt for stylish and timeless clothing that complements the backdrop of their photos and reflects their personal style. It’s also important to dress for comfort, as you’ll be posing for extended periods of time. When choosing engagement photos outfits, consider the types of photos you’d like to capture and prepare a few different looks that reflect your personalities as a couple.

When it comes to scheduling, the best time of day for taking these photos depends on what kind of look you’re going for. If you want a bright and airy feel with lots of natural light, then early morning or late afternoon would be ideal. The golden hour, which is normally one hour before sunset, is the finest time of day for engagement photographs. This is due to the warm, golden light at this time of day being ideal for taking lovely and romantic photographs. Furthermore, this time of day provides some of the most spectacular backgrounds and rich colors.

Do engagement photos have to match wedding theme?

It’s totally up to you if you want the photos to match your wedding theme, but it isn’t necessary. Some couples may choose to have their engagement photos match the wedding theme in order to use those images for their save the date cards, invitations, or other wedding details. If anything, why not have fun with it and make the engagement photo session unique? You could pick out clothes that reflect both of your personalities, or take some funny shots.

What color to wear for engagement photoshoot?

When choosing an outfit for engagement photos, it is important to pick a color that looks great against your skin tone and complements your partner’s outfit. If you’re looking for a traditional engagement photo look, you could go for a classic white, off-white, or blush dress. For something a bit more modern, try bolder colors such as navy, emerald green, or burgundy. To add a bit of color while still keeping the photos timeless, you can’t go wrong with a pastel yellow, pink, or blue shade. For a more fashion-forward approach, consider pairing a printed skirt in a bright color with a plain top.

What to wear for spring/ summer engagement photoshoot?

For summer engagement photos, you want to choose outfits that are light and airy, but still look put together. A nice dress for the bride, with a light cardigan or blazer and some statement jewelry, is a great option. For the groom, a light colored shirt with khakis or a cotton suit is a great choice. To keep the look consistent, pick colors that coordinate and accessorize with a few pieces that tie the outfits together. For a more casual look, a nice pair of jeans, a dressy top and sandals for the bride and a polo, chinos and loafers for the groom would work great. Add a few fun props, like a bouquet of flowers or sunglasses, for a playful touch.

What to wear for fall/winter engagement photoshoot?

For a fall/ winter engagement photoshoot, you’ll want to go for a warm, romantic look that is both comfortable and stylish. Consider wearing cozy layers such as a warm wool sweater or fur vest over a dress shirt and dress pants. Add a scarf and a pair of cute boots for a winter-ready look. If you’d like to add a pop of color, try a bold red accessory or scarf. For the ladies, a long, flowy dress with layers of a cardigan and a fur vest would look stunning. A pair of knee-high boots and a statement necklace will add the perfect finishing touches. Add a cozy blanket or fur wrap to keep warm during the shoot!

Can you wear jeans?

Yes, you can definitely wear jeans for your engagement photos! Jeans are a great way to express yourself and show off your individual style. Plus, they’re comfortable and look great in pictures. You can dress them up with a nice blouse or dressy top if you want something more formal looking. Whatever makes you feel confident is the best choice for this special occasion!

Can I wear black in engagement photos?

Of course, you can wear black in your engagement photos! After all, why should the color of your clothing limit you from expressing yourself? Plus, a little bit of black will add an extra touch of elegance and sophistication to any photo. So go ahead and rock that sleek look on one of the most important days in your life – it’ll make for some truly stunning engagement photos!

Do I have to wear white for engagement photos?

No, you do not have to wear white for engagement photos. You can choose any color or pattern that suits you best and makes you feel confident and beautiful. However, wearing white can help create a timeless, classic look. Your choice of colors and style for your engagement photos is entirely up to you and your significant other.

What should you NOT wear for engagement photos?

Avoid wearing excessively bright colors or loud patterns, as well as overly baggy clothing. Also, avoid wearing plain white or black clothing, as these can often blend into the background. In addition, avoid wearing matching outfits with your partner, as this can look too staged.
